153.              $275

Ansonia Clock Co. “Music” figural, ca. 1894. A large (21.5-inch tall, 19.5-inch wide) figural on a tiered cast iron base, with everything in its original finish and in remarkable condition.  There are no missing pieces; the dial glass is beveled, the dial porcelain, unsigned, in perfect condition with a polished bezel and ornate gold hands, as shown in the catalog illustration (Ly, Ansonia Clocks & Watches, page 158).  The 8-day, time-and-strike Ansonia movement is running and striking on a cathedral gong.  The most recent sale of this model, in similar condition, was at Schmitt’s Antiques in 2020 for $400.  $275–$400.
